Webb9.22.9.1. Clearance to the fireplace Opening. (1) Combustible material shall not be placed on or near the face of a fireplace within 150 mm of the fireplace opening, except that where the combustibl e material projects more than 38 mm out from the face of the fireplace above the opening, such material shall be at least 300 mm above the top of ... WebbThe average ceiling height is nine feet. This corresponds with the average mantel height of 54 to 56 inches. The top of the mantel should be 4.5 feet from the floor. It’s important to note that the top of the mantel is the point of measurement. You want to maintain the height above the mantel. If you place the bottom of the mantel at the 4.5 ...

Webb28 dec. 2024 · A 6-inch depth must have a minimum height clearance of 15 inches. An 8-inch depth must have a minimum height clearance of 17 inches. A 10-inch depth must have a minimum clearance of 19 inches.... Webb17 sep. 2024 · Still, the typical classic mantel shelf height is typically between 52″ to 58″ in height off the hearth. The standard, to guide you, is commonly 54″ in height. WebbA standard mantel is at least 12 inches above the height of the fireplace if the fireplace is designed to burn wood. Six inches of clearance on either side of the fireplace opening is also standard. Webb24 sep. 2024 · An ideal mantel height should range between 4 and 6 feet from the floor. A 6-foot mantel height is the right size for a larger room, but in a smaller room, it can take over the space. For smaller rooms, a 4.5-foot mantle would be a better choice.
